studied of the reactions in decalin of the complex [Mn(CO)4[P(OPh)3]}2] with oxygen, carbon monoxide, triphenylphosphine, and triphenylphosphite. The dependence of the rate of reaction with oxygen on the concentration of complex is characteristic of reversible homolytic fission of the Mn–Mn bond as the major primary reaction step.
